Property Overview & Key Characteristics

926 Lipton Street is a compact, one-storey home with a renovated basement and a detached garage. Its primary appeal lies in its strong relative value within the immediate Daniel McIntyre neighbourhood. While its 936 sqft living area is modest, especially compared to the city-wide average, it is quite typical for the area. The home stands out with an assessed value that ranks in the top 8% for the neighbourhood, suggesting it is viewed as a solid asset compared to its local peers. Built in 1949, it is a newer construction relative to many surrounding homes.

This property would suit first-time buyers or investors seeking an entry into a central Winnipeg neighbourhood without a premium price tag. It’s a practical choice for those who prioritize location and lot value over square footage, and who are comfortable with a home whose scale is aligned with the area's historic character. The renovated basement adds functional living space, appealing to those needing a suite or flexible family area.


Frequently Asked Questions

1. Is the assessed value a reliable indicator of the likely sale price?
Not directly. The assessed value for tax purposes is often lower than market value. This home's high ranking within the neighbourhood suggests it is in better condition or has more desirable features than many around it, which could support a competitive sale price.

2. How does the home's size compare to others nearby?
Its living area is around the neighbourhood average. You’re trading square footage for a central location. The value here is in the land and the renovated basement, which effectively expands the usable space.

3. What does the "Year Built" ranking mean?
Built in 1949, this home is newer than over 92% of comparable properties in Daniel McIntyre. This is a less obvious advantage, potentially meaning fewer issues with extremely aged infrastructure common in century-old homes.

4. What is the potential here for an investor?
The renovated basement is key, as it may already be suited for a rental suite (subject to zoning and licensing). The strong assessed value for the area indicates a property that is likely maintained and could attract tenants seeking a central location.

5. Are there any red flags in the data?
The land size is significantly below the city-wide average, which is typical for inner-city neighbourhoods but limits expansive outdoor projects. The sale in late 2023 at a price very close to the current assessed value is noteworthy and warrants investigation into the sale conditions at that time.
